Comparing Preservatives for Your Serum

You're asking about the difference between using Phenoxyethanol SA (eq. Optiphen Plus) at 1% and Benzethonium Chloride at 0.1% as preservatives in your serum, especially considering you already have 1% Pure-Succinic™ (Succinic Acid, High-Purity) in the formula. You also asked if increasing Pure-Succinic™ to 2% alone would be better.

Let's look at each ingredient:

  • Phenoxyethanol SA (eq. Optiphen Plus): This is a broad-spectrum preservative blend containing Phenoxyethanol, Caprylyl Glycol, and Sorbic Acid. It's effective against bacteria, yeast, and mold. A usage rate of 1% is within the recommended range (0.5-1.25%) for closed container products and provides good overall preservation. It works best in a pH range of 2.0-6.0.
  • Benzethonium Chloride: This ingredient acts as both a preservative and an antiseptic. It is known for being very effective at killing germs, even at low concentrations. The maximum permitted usage rate in Thailand and the EU is 0.1%, which is the concentration you mentioned. It is water-soluble and generally considered non-irritating.
  • Pure-Succinic™ (Succinic Acid, High-Purity): While primarily used for its benefits in reducing acne inflammation and targeting P.Acnes bacteria, Succinic Acid also has some antimicrobial properties and can function as a preservative, with 2% being the recommended rate for this purpose. It works best in a pH range of 3.5-6.5.

Comparison and Recommendation

Both Phenoxyethanol SA (1%) and Benzethonium Chloride (0.1%) are effective preservatives that can help protect your serum from microbial contamination. They offer different spectrums of activity and work well at the concentrations you proposed.

  • Phenoxyethanol SA (1%) provides robust, broad-spectrum protection against a wide range of microorganisms (bacteria, yeast, mold), which is essential for product safety and shelf life.
  • Benzethonium Chloride (0.1%) is also very effective, particularly against bacteria, and is used at its maximum allowed level in many regions.

Regarding using Pure-Succinic™ (Succinic Acid, High-Purity) alone at 2% for preservation: While increasing Succinic Acid to 2% enhances its preservative capability, especially against P.Acnes, it may not provide sufficient broad-spectrum protection against all potential contaminants (like certain yeasts and molds) compared to dedicated broad-spectrum preservatives like Phenoxyethanol SA or Benzethonium Chloride. Relying solely on Succinic Acid for preservation might leave your formula vulnerable to certain types of microbial growth.

Conclusion:

To ensure comprehensive protection for your serum, it is generally recommended to use a broad-spectrum preservative system. Adding either Phenoxyethanol SA (1%) or Benzethonium Chloride (0.1%) to your formula containing 1% Pure-Succinic™ would provide better overall preservation than increasing Pure-Succinic™ to 2% alone. Both Phenoxyethanol SA and Benzethonium Chloride are suitable options at the concentrations you mentioned, offering reliable preservation alongside the benefits of Succinic Acid.
